Output 39e1f72ea287d5c54d38389ab6419f22b96d4e7eae2ecc7c3f473ca394117606:1

value
140472589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1bf4e2749f63ee0da66ce32dd1f1c922f3de698 OP_EQUALVERIFY OP_CHECKSIG
address
1HCqn5YaMsnasFher9hfSwbiJKnPd9PFm4
transaction
39e1f72ea287d5c54d38389ab6419f22b96d4e7eae2ecc7c3f473ca394117606
spent
true